                            SENATE RESOLUTION NO. 510
 WHEREAS, The Muy Grande Deer Contest in Freer is celebrating
 its 50th anniversary in 2015, and this milestone provides a fitting
 opportunity to celebrate this exciting and popular event; and
 WHEREAS, The competition traces its history to 1965, when
 its founder, Leonel Garza, was serving as the manager of the
 Center Circle Gas Station; he started the deer-hunting contest as
 a way to draw hunters to his business, and that first year, there
 was only one category, for the widest spread of antlers on a buck;
 when the winner asked what he'd won, Mr. Garza, who hadn't
 planned that far ahead, gave the man his wristwatch; and
 WHEREAS, Named for the size of South Texas deer, the Muy
 Grande Deer Contest is widely considered the oldest big buck contest
 in Texas, and Mr. Garza himself is now known by the nickname "Muy";
 today, the event boasts more than 1,800 lifetime members and annually
 draws more than 900 registered entrants; through the decades, many
 celebrities have participated, including baseball great Nolan Ryan,
 actor Slim Pickens, and musician George Strait; and
 WHEREAS, In recent years, Mr. Garza has been assisted by
 his daughter and son-in-law, Imelda and Kenneth Sharber; the
 contest now encompasses 70 categories, and the annual awards
 ceremony regularly pays tribute to youth hunters, sports
 writers, landowners, and ranch guides; a portion of the proceeds
 each year goes to fund scholarships for local students; and
 WHEREAS, In its first 50 years, the Muy Grande Deer Contest
 has grown from a moment of inspiration by "Muy" Garza into one of
 the signature sporting events of South Texas, and this pioneering
 competition is a source of great pride to the residents of Freer
 and the surrounding area; now, therefore, be it
 RESOLVED, That the Senate of the State of Texas, 84th
 Legislature, hereby commemorate the 50th anniversary of the Muy
 Grande Deer Contest and extend to the event's staff and participants
 sincere best wishes for continued success; and, be it further
 RESOLVED, That an official copy of this Resolution be
 prepared for the Muy Grande Deer Contest as an expression of high
 regard from the Texas Senate.
